Ernesto Corpuz Abella, popularly known as Ernie, is a businessman, politician, and former pastor. He served as presidential spokesperson and undersecretary at the Department of Foreign Affairs (DFA) under the Duterte administration.
Before entering government service, he was the chief executive officer of AZ Agri-Products and chief operating officer of F&P Agri-Inputs. He owns One Accord Credit Cooperative and Southpoint School in Davao City. Abella is a longtime friend of President Rodrigo Duterte.
After serving as Duterte's first spokesperson, he was appointed undersecretary for strategic communications and research of the DFA in 2017, a post he held until he filed his candidacy for president for the 2022 elections in October 2021.

What are Ernesto Abella's accomplishments before running?
Abella was Duterte’s first spokesperson. A little over a year into the Duterte administration, Duterte replaced Abella as spokesperson. He said it was a “personal decision,” even as Duterte was supposedly dissatisfied with how Abella spoke on issues facing his administration. Abella then became spokesperson for the foreign affairs department. He is Duterte’s long-time friend and was among his early supporters during his 2016 presidential run.
